Adele is rumored to be spending a whopping $58 million for Sylvester Stallone's opulent Beverly Hills mansion.

Adele finished the year 2021 with a bang, thanks to the tremendous success of her new "30" studio album. Now, the artist is making significant real estate investments in the Los Angeles region in preparation for the year 2022. 

This includes the purchase of Sylvester Stallone's Beverly Park residence in Los Angeles. According to TMZ, Adele was able to get this house for a remarkably low price, both in terms of her own and the market's expectations.

Sources say that the "Easy On Me" Hitmaker literally bought the house down for $58 million only, despite being listed for $80 million and $110 million on February 2021. 

"The house that Rocky built", as others would like to call it, was bought in the 90s. A source even described the purchase as "an outright steal", as it was purchased at a meager price. To better put it, the singer bagged a $52 million discount from the original $110 million listing.

The mansion is currently one of the largest estates in Beverly Park, sitting on 3.6-level acres with jetliner views of the the Los Angeles skyline.

The "Make You Feel My Love" songstress Adele was also reported to have a second estate in Los Angeles, but located in the Hidden Valley neighborhood.

'The House That Rocky Built'

Stallone has been a resident of the Beverly Park residence for decades, having moved in as far back as the 1990s. However, due to his recent decision to relocate to Florida, the actor chose to put his house on the market. 

The $110 Million Beverly Hills estate has six bedrooms, nine bathrooms, a gym, sauna, steam room, infinity pool, cigar room, screening room, bespoke bar, art studio, and a two-story guest house among other facilities. The residence also includes a 2-story guest house, as the mansion is situated on 3.6 acres. 

Presently, Stallone lives with his family in Palm Beach, Florida. They paid $35 million for their new South Florida house, which has seven bedrooms, 12 bathrooms, and is 13,200 square feet in size. 

Stallone's new neighbors in Palm Beach now include rock icons Jon Bon Jovi and Rod Stewart and TV and radio personality Howard Stern.
